Icons of India: The Taj, Tigers & Beyond with Southern India

About India

From visits to several UNESCO World Heritage Sites and cultural interactions with locals to and exciting wildlife encounters, this fascinating tour of India won’t disappoint. Start in Delhi, India’s capital city. Here, visit Humayan’s Tomb and take a rickshaw ride through Chandni Chowk, a colorful local bazaar. You will also enjoy a cooking demonstration and talk on Indian cuisine with a local chef. In Agra, visit the incomparable Taj Mahal at sunrise including a tonga (horse-drawn carriage) ride. Continue your adventure with three safari drives in Ranthambore National Park. Here, you have the chance to see native wildlife, including the elusive leopard and Bengal tiger! In Jaipur, visit the magnificent Amber Fort and dine with an Indian noble family at their home.

A visit to vibrant Mumbai, home to “Bollywood,” brings you to the former residence of Mahatma Gandi, a Dhobi Ghat (open-air laundromat), and Marine Drive, the city’s famous seafront promenade.
